matteoantoci / phpthumb
此包的最新版本(dev-master)没有提供许可信息。
Laravel 4 中简单的缩略图处理
dev-master
2013-12-20 15:21 UTC
Requires
- php: >=5.3.0
- illuminate/support: ~4
This package is not auto-updated.
Last update: 2024-09-24 03:19:26 UTC
README
这是一个包裹在 Laravel 4 包中的 phpThumb 库。
安装
将 此 包添加到您的 composer.json 文件中
在 /app/config/app.php 中添加此服务提供者
'Matteoantoci\Phpthumb\PhpthumbServiceProvider',
使用
将创建一个新的路由 /phpthumb
按照 此处 的描述使用库
phpThumb 辅助类
将此别名添加到 /app/config/app.php 中,以便在模板中使用 phpThumb 辅助类。
'phpThumb' => 'Matteoantoci\Phpthumb\PhpthumbHelper'
辅助类包含一个单例静态函数,具有以下参数
get($img, $w = "", $h = "", $crop = true, $params = array())
- $img -> 图片路径
- $w -> 最大宽度
- $h -> 最大高度
- $crop -> 如果要使用缩放裁剪功能(默认为 true)
- $params -> 附加参数数组。例如:'fltr[]=gray'